Enthusiastic developer who loves to

Make your Website Shine

Hi! I'm Kim. A developer from Norway. My passion is building fast and responsive websites and apps.

What I do

Made with ❤️ using

TypeScript
Next.js
Tailwind

Selection of recent Projects

Loading image
Holidation project

Airbnb style booking app

This is an exam project for a frontend development course made with Next.js, Tailwind and TypeScript. It utilizes packages like SWR, Zod and Framer Motion, and integrates map functionality with MapBox. It also stores and fetches data from a Postgres database, and implements testing frameworks like Playwright and Jest.

nextjs
typescript
postgresql
tailwindcss
Loading image
Holidation project

E-commerce site

React demo e-commerce site, built with Vite and Typescript. It utilizes React Router, Zustand for state management, and Styled components for styling. Framer Motion is used for animations.

reactjs
typescript
vitejs
css3
Loading image
Holidation project

Kunnskaps- og Næringsparken Senja

Freelance project for a local building housing several businesses. It's a custom made Wordpress theme with custom fields og posts. Styling is done with Bootstrap.

wordpress
bootstrap5
css3
Loading image
Holidation project

This portfolio site

This portfolio site you're currently browsing. It's created with Next.js, TypeScript, and Tailwindcss. Framer Motion for animations. Content is served using Sanity CMS.

nextjs
typescript
sanity
Loading image
Holidation project

Vanilla JS auction website

Vanilla Javascript demo auction site. It's built with Vite and uses Tailwind CSS for styling. The site is deployed on Netlify.

js
tailwindcss
vitejs
Loading image
Holidation project

Movie List

This is my first school project for a frontend developer course. The site fetches data from the iMDB top 100 ranked movies API. It is a vanilla JS project with heavy use of method chaining to create html elements.

js
html5
css3
Loading image
Holidation project

Social Media client

This is a school project for a frontend developer course. It's a fictional social media client. Made with Vanilla JS, HTML, Bootstrap and Sass. Uses JavaScript custom elements to create web components.

html5
css3
bootstrap5
sass
Loading image
Holidation project

Info-screen solution

I'm currently working on a project for a client where I'm building a web app for displaying information on screens in conference and meeting rooms. The app is currently built with PHP/Laravel and vanilla JavaScript, and is now being rebuilt with Next.js. More information will be available soon.

nextjs

Hello world

tech geek, developer, friendly human

Me

After working well over a decade developing Windows desktop applications with .NET I have shifted my focus to web development, and specifically frontend development, the last couple of years. I have experience with both frontend and backend development, and I have worked with a variety of technologies and frameworks. I have a passion for creating user-friendly, visually appealing and accessible websites and applications.

I have experience with a wide range of technologies and tools, and I'm always eager to learn more. I have experience with: desktop application development, API development and integrations, e-commerce, customer service and support.

Services I offer

Landing page for your business or product? Integrations? A homepage for your organization? I create user-friendly and accessible websites and apps with the newest technology and standards. I can help you with:

  • Web development
  • API development
  • Integrations
  • Web hosting
  • Consulting
  • SEO optimization

Hire me

I'm currently open for contract-work or employment. Let's get to work! 🚀

Non-profit organizations

I offer reduced rates and sometimes free services for non-profit organizations and charity projects. Contact me for more information.

Tools I have used in school and at work

Next.js
Typescript
Tailwind
PostgreSQL
React
PHP
Laravel
HTML5
CSS3
Javascript
Git
Figma
C#
MySQL
Cypress
Jest
Bootstrap
Sass